Simple Precautions to Keep Your Notebook Running Longer
NoteFix, a division of Pre-Owned Electronics and a national leader in laptop repair, has identified the most frequent problems resulting from users mis-handling laptops or leaving their computers exposed to outside influences. According to NoteFix, nearly 35% of notebook computer repairs could have been prevented by the user.
The top repairs include dropped computers, keyboard spills, sheering of the AC port by quickly moving the laptop beyond the reach of the power cord, inserting or mis-oriented a wrong network card or USB connector into its slot, not keeping the anti-virus software current, operating the laptop in a dusty and dirty environment, and not defragmenting hard drive or clearing memory of cookies and temp files. These relatively simple precautions will keep your laptop running longer and spending less time in a repair shop.
